WebJan 11, 2011 · MuRF1 contains a canonical N-terminal RING domain characteristic of RING-containing E3 ligases [ 44] followed by a MuRF family conserved region, zinc-finger domain (B-box) and leucine-rich coiled-coil domains, which allows it to form homo- and heterodimers with other MuRF proteins [ 104 ], and an acidic C′ terminal tail [ 10] (Fig. 1b ). Groups … WebSep 16, 2024 · The target proteins of atrogin-1 and MuRF1 are different. Atrogin-1 attaches ubiquitin to MyoD and eIF3F (Bonaldo and Sandri, 2013; Sakuma et al., 2024 ), whereas MuRF1 targets sarcomeric proteins, such as troponin I, myosin heavy chain (MHC), and myosin light chain (MLC) (Bonaldo and Sandri, 2013 ). hll2350dw manual

WebMar 1, 2024 · MuRF1 is the only family member shown to be associated with muscle atrophy and to result in the attenuation of muscle loss when deleted (7, 15, 43, 82).
